Bankroll Management: The Unsung Hero

You already know the importance of bankroll management. But are you consistently applying the principles? It’s easy to get caught up in the excitement and deviate from your plan. Review your bankroll strategy regularly. Adjust it based on your performance and the games you’re playing. Consider using a spreadsheet to track your wins and losses, and to monitor your overall profitability. This data can provide valuable insights into your strengths and weaknesses, allowing you to make more informed decisions. Don’t be afraid to adjust your betting limits based on your bankroll and the volatility of the game.

Another crucial aspect of bankroll management is setting stop-loss limits. Decide in advance how much you are willing to lose in a session, and stick to it. This can prevent you from chasing losses and potentially digging yourself into a deeper hole. Similarly, set win goals. When you reach a certain profit level, consider cashing out or reducing your stakes. This can help you protect your winnings and avoid the temptation to keep playing until you lose it all.

Responsible Gambling: Protecting Yourself and Others

Responsible gambling is not just a buzzword; it’s a crucial aspect of enjoying the game. Set limits on your spending, time, and losses. Never gamble with money you can’t afford to lose. Be aware of the signs of problem gambling, such as chasing losses, gambling more than you can afford, or neglecting your responsibilities. If you suspect you have a problem, seek help from organisations such as GambleAware or Lifeline. These services provide confidential support and resources to help you regain control. Remember, gambling should be a form of entertainment, not a source of financial or emotional distress.
